IMHO.WS

IMHO.WS (http://www.imho.ws/index.php)
-   Обсуждение программ (http://www.imho.ws/forumdisplay.php?f=3)
-   -   Microsoft Excel: Вопросы и ответы (http://www.imho.ws/showthread.php?t=26600)

Quasar 25.06.2005 17:46

А можно ли сделать так, чтобы книга Excel запрашивала пароль при открытии в Excel?

Версия MS Office - Office 2000.

Grek 25.06.2005 17:59

MNT
конечно можно:
сервис -- защита -- защитить лист
там устанавливаешь пароль

Camelot 26.06.2005 20:20

Нужна помощь по Excel'ю
 
Есть огромный прайс в эекселе.
Есть колонка цен.
Необходимо все цены до 100 р. увеличить на 1 рубль, а все которые выше 100 р. на 2 рубля. Идут они все вразброс.
Можно ли это сделать с помощью формул или каки-нить других функций экселя?

Naked 26.06.2005 21:19

Точно можно, только скорее всего результат нужно будет в другую ячейку писать... А в Exel'е есть логические функции, так что думаю это не сложно, конкретнее подсказать не могу.

cashdan 26.06.2005 21:32

Если в колонке А указаны цены, то в колонке B, в первой строке ставится формула:
=IF(A1<100,A1+1,A1+2)
Если 100 тоже входит в первое условие (или 100 никуда не входит? ;) ), то:
=IF(A1<=100,A1+1,A1+2)

Потом эта строка копируется (перетаскивается) вниз по колонке.

MTop 27.06.2005 13:21

Хочу добавить следующие к словам cashdan:
для удобства укопировать результат в буффер и втавить в нужный столбец по средсвам специальной вставки "как тескт".чтоб ни кто не догадался, что ты что то изменял :)

Vladimir2003 27.06.2005 14:07

можно в визуле написать такое

Sub прога()

for i = 1 to 500
if Cells(i, k) < 100 then Cells(i, k) = Cells(i, k) + 1
end if

if Cells(i, k) > 100 then Cells(i, k) = Cells(i, k) + 2
end if

end sub

где k и i номер строки и столбца

cashdan 28.06.2005 04:39

Цитата:

Сообщение от Vladimir2003
можно в визуле написать такое...

А может Camelot хочет получить решение задачки 2-го урока курса по изучению Экселя? http://smilies.sofrayt.com/^/aiw/wink.gif
До визуля они ещё не дошли...

Elnur 05.07.2005 14:28

Excel
 
Всем Привет
ест файлы екзел когда два раза делаеш на ном клик екзел сам открываетса а файл нет надо сделат опен потом показат ему етот файл чтобы открылся :(

Переставил Оффис не помогло
может вы поможете

ЕЖ 05.07.2005 14:47

Вложений: 1
Проверь, такие ли у тебя настройки для xls-файлов

Korvin 05.07.2005 18:24

Запусти из командной строки:
excel.exe /regserver

И будет тебе счастье!

tropsha 06.07.2005 02:07

Для начала отключи макросы.

Elnur 06.07.2005 17:07

Попробовал то что сказал Ёж не помогло
да при нажатии на файлы выдается еррор мол типа не найдены ети файлы и несколько имен файлов с расщирением екзел но ети файлы есть на винте
попробую следующий совет посмотрим

ну типа последне исползованные файлы
а можно очистит список в екзеле последних исползованных файлов?

daar 06.07.2005 21:00

Может у тебя комп вырубался при открытом файле, аль регистр подчистил..? Попробуй пересохранить под другим именем, посмотри что получится...

Elnur 07.07.2005 09:02

нет просто выключили и ушли утром такое дело

Elnur 08.07.2005 16:57

excel.exe /regserver не помогло
макросов не было вообще

Cartman 08.07.2005 17:50

Elnur, грохни офис, вычисти реестр, особенно то, что касается excel и xls. Поставь по новой. У меня срабатывало.

metrim 08.07.2005 19:46

По моим наблюдениям такие вещи довольно часто происходят и мне помогало полное изничтожение офиса (не анинсталяция. а ручное стирание). Естественно это не эстетично, зато дешево, надежно и практично:-)

oldgoat 11.07.2005 19:18

Ничего изничтожать и грохать не надо.
Собака зарыта в несовпадении языка имени файла и языка для отображения символов в программах не поддерживающих юникод.
Пример из жизни. Имя файла на иврите, а язык отображения НЕюникода - русский. При этом на уровне файловой системы оба языка поддерживаются.
Лечение:
"Control Panel"->"Regional and Language Options"->Advanced
Там находится выпадающий список с языками:
"Select a language to match the language version of the non-Unicode programs you want to use"
Выбираешь нужный язык. На предложения вставить установочный диск, а впоследствии и перезагрузиться, - соглашаешься.
Другой вариант - переименовать файл чистой (без акцентированных символов) латиницей.

VolandRay 12.07.2005 16:20

самое простое - скопировать весь лист и перенести в другую книгу, через спец.вставку чтоб сохранить формулы и оформление.
и не надо никаких пасвордтулкитов...

Merlin Cori 12.07.2005 19:37

Вложений: 1
VolandRay, ты бы хоть ознакомился с тем вопросом, по которму даешь совет....

Снял галку в параметрах защиты и что ты будешь делать со своим выделением :mad:

VolandRay 14.07.2005 11:27

Цитата:

Сообщение от Merlin Cori
VolandRay, ты бы хоть ознакомился с тем вопросом, по которму даешь совет....

Снял галку в параметрах защиты и что ты будешь делать со своим выделением :mad:

ой... да.. сорри, привык к 97-ому...
виноват исправлюсь

Oleg 22.08.2005 14:53

Цитата:

Сообщение от Grek
MNT
конечно можно:
сервис -- защита -- защитить лист
там устанавливаешь пароль

Это защита одного листа. А если их несколько в книге Excel? Нет ли способа в этом случае "навесить" защиту?

aBc 22.08.2005 23:03

Цитата:

Oleg+:
Это защита одного листа. А если их несколько в книге Excel? Нет ли способа в этом случае "навесить" защиту?
Там же, под названием "Защитить книгу". Неужели открыть Excel и посмотреть намного сложнее, чем написать вопрос? :idontnow:

Sniper 05.09.2005 15:14

а вот такой вопрос. есть таблица по подсчёту дней и рабочего времени, вроде всё сделал но вот одно не могу сделать. надо чтоб в начальное и конечное время ставил тире или минус или даже ноль и чтоб во всём остальном тоже ноль автоматически вставлялся.

_Shurik_ 05.09.2005 16:02

Sniper
Уточни, куда ты хочешь что бы вставлялся ноль (минус)
тоесть что ты имеешь ввиду под " во всём остальном"

Sniper 05.09.2005 16:24

Цитата:

Сообщение от _Shurik_
Sniper
Уточни, куда ты хочешь что бы вставлялся ноль (минус)
тоесть что ты имеешь ввиду под " во всём остальном"

вот я вставил тут скрин самой таблицы. короче мне надо так. вот например я в ячейке А9 не вышел на работу значит мне этот день не оплачивают и нету часов для подсчёта в этот день. так мне надо тогда ввести в C9 и D9 ноль или тере чтоб в остальных ячейках а это E9, F9, G9, H9, I9, J9 автоматом суммировалось на ноль. вроде понятно обяснил если нет то попробую по другому
http://sh-r78.front.ru/Excel.gif

_Shurik_ 05.09.2005 16:38

Sniper
можно сделать условием например если человек не вышел в ячейку C9 и D9 ты ставишь '-', а в остальные пишешь
=Если(С9="-",0,формула)
или
=Если(D9="-",0,формула)

Также можно и в сумме условие поставить
=Если(C9="-","-",сумма)
=Если(D9="-","-",сумма)

P.S.
При первом ответе уменя скриншот не загрузился

Sniper 05.09.2005 16:49

Цитата:

Сообщение от _Shurik_
Снипер
можно сделать условием например если человек не вышел в ячейку А9 ты ставишь ь-ь, а в ячейках:
Ц9=Если(А9="-",0,формула)
Д9=Если(А9="-","-",формула) (если минус надо)
и тогдалее

Также можно и всумме условие поставить
=Если(А9="-","-",сумма) (если минус надо)

Совет не отвергаю но хотелось бы чтов в А9 именно стояло число а не минус.

_Shurik_ 06.09.2005 06:25

Sniper:
насколько я понял колонки E F G - это колонки времени по которым считаються деньги и если их занульть, то всё начисления денег будут равны нулю.
Поэтому пишешь:
E9=Если(С9="-",0,формула)
F9=Если(С9="-",0,формула)
G9=Если(С9="-",0,формула)
Тогда для зануления достаточно в столбец С поставить "-", и все начисления для человека зануляться.

Sniper 06.09.2005 20:28

Цитата:

Сообщение от _Shurik_
Sniper:
насколько я понял колонки E F G - это колонки времени по которым считаються деньги и если их занульть, то всё начисления денег будут равны нулю.
Поэтому пишешь:
E9=Если(С9="-",0,формула)
F9=Если(С9="-",0,формула)
G9=Если(С9="-",0,формула)
Тогда для зануления достаточно в столбец С поставить "-", и все начисления для человека зануляться.

Спасибо тебе за помощь но проблемку решил уже. если что ещё не будет понятно то обращусь к тебе :beer:

VanHelsing 20.09.2005 12:23

вопрос по теме. файл word'а. защищен. копировать не дает. вообще полная защита. при загрузке в accent password recovery говорит, что защита не установлена. файл офиса 2000. :idontnow:

ArtSto 03.10.2005 13:14

Ограничение количества строк в Excel :(
 
Народ, вопрос есть.
Кто-нить знает прогу (типа аналога Excel), в которой нету ограничения по строкам? В Excel больше 65535 не вмещается :( .

dyr_farot 03.10.2005 13:39

можеш OpenOffice попробовать ( других _серьезных_ прог такого типа IMHO нет )
+ а ты уверен что тебе именно Excel ( или его аналог ) нужен? данные такого размера ( > 65k строк ) ( и если их на несколько листов разбить нельзя ) МС рекомендует хранить в аксесе.

ArtSto 05.10.2005 12:59

dyr_farot, спасибо.

Чтобы уже сразу закрыть эту тему, скажу, OpenOffice не поможет, и даже Lotus 1-2-3 не поможет.
В общем я не нашел такой проги.
Может 12 офис и будет поддерживать, но тоже не факт.

YAS 05.10.2005 13:31

ArtSto
Действительно, а зачем так много? Работать с таким объемом данных мягко говоря не совсем удобно. Поэтому и рекомендуется ACCESS для больших объемов.

[DR] 13.12.2005 11:02

Ищу программу для обработки данных excel
 
Ищу программу для обработки данных из файла-формы excel с их дальнейшей модификацией и экспортом в файл-форму excel :)

Кто встречал подобное или использует подскажите пожалуйста.

Merlin Cori 13.12.2005 12:19

т.е. взять данные из excel, обработать их и положить обратно в excel?
Хм... а зачем? А в excel этого сделать нельзя? :idontnow:

llleo 13.12.2005 13:10

А потому что это во много-много-много раз медленнее.

SeVP 13.12.2005 14:35

Дык, а брат-Access?


Часовой пояс GMT +4, время: 22:23.

Powered by vBulletin® Version 3.8.5
Copyright ©2000 - 2025, Jelsoft Enterprises Ltd.